Distinct vascular patterns (ECTC or Non-ECTC) of tumors plays an important role in tumor migration, metastasis and drug resistant in hepatocellular carcinoma (HCC). However, there is no non-invasive method to predict vascular pattern in clinical. In the present study, we prospectively assess CT perfusion parameters for evaluation of the vascular pattern in HCC.

| CT perfusion examination | Other | CT perfusion was performed with a 64-section multidetector CT scanner. The following CT parameters were used to acquire dynamic data: blood flow (BF), blood volume (BV), mean transit time (MTT), permeability-surface area product (PS), hepatic artery ejection fraction (HAF), hepatic artery perfusion (HAP), and hepatic portal vein perfusion (PVP). And we used these parameters to predict the vascular pattern. |
